Ocean View Real Estate Guanacaste Costa Rica
Author: organicseo rss feed | Words: 417 | Date: Mon, 26 Jul 2010 | 0 comments


Ocean view real estate in Guanacaste Costa Rica is one of the best investment choices a real estate developer can make. Anyone looking for a good place for a vacation home or a retiree looking for a second home can find great real estate properties in the province of Guanacaste. Guanacaste is Costa Rica’s most northwestern province and it is bordered to the east by large mountains and to the west lies the Pacific Ocean. The province of Guanacaste is much like a mix of all the highlights of Costa Rica rolled into one. In this province, you will find the Playa Del Coco and many other famous tourist landmarks. There is never a shortage of tourists here. Therefore, any real estate developer looking for a smart place to start investing need look no further than Guanacaste.

Guanacaste is very popular due to the variety of things to do and sights to see in this province. Tourists here enjoy tours through the jungle, river tours, hiking, volcanic park trails and sandy beaches. Guanacaste is something like a paradise on Earth. Other than Playa Del Coco, you will find the Gulf of Papagayo and Playa Hermosa, which are also very popular tourist attractions. At these junctions, you will find many different ocean view properties. Ocean view properties will have a range of prices, depending on what type of development they are. If you are a real estate developer, you may want to seriously consider investing in properties and land in this area. Properties in this province of Costa Rica are bound to bring in fantastic profits, as the tourism here is thick year round. Of course, properties that are on the coastline will have higher yearly taxes than the properties that are located in the Central Valley.

This province is perfect for retirees and families as well. There is so much to do in this one province. Anything that you can do in the rest of the country can be done here in this one section of Costa Rica. The properties here are beautiful and there are a variety of homes and condominiums. The weather here is grand all year round, which is another reason that this province is perfect for retirees. A retiree that is interested in ocean view property will find themselves right at home in Guanacaste. Any family will fall in love with their new ocean view property. Many properties here are secluded, which is preferable for most people.
